Transaction 570267e677ac9b475e85c32ebebd7a1825018f39e52a2c67e26f0a8475b32e36
1 Input
2 Outputs
- 570267e677ac9b475e85c32ebebd7a1825018f39e52a2c67e26f0a8475b32e36:0
- 570267e677ac9b475e85c32ebebd7a1825018f39e52a2c67e26f0a8475b32e36:1
value 4076356
address 3BeLWSCecadFeeqNWhCTsxz6eh82V2QcoC
value 2451319
address 1DKhB2NEspwpwHjPVpG5Z3cJhB4CX4GaSD